Paul McCartney and Wings were formed in 1971, following the dissolution of The Beatles, as Paul McCartney sought a new creative direction after the most iconic band in music history had come to an end. McCartney, still processing the breakup, assembled the group with his wife Linda McCartney on keyboards and vocals, Denny Laine—formerly of the Moody Blues—on guitar and vocals, and drummer Denny Seiwell, who had worked with McCartney on his second solo album Ram. The band would undergo several lineup changes over its tenure, but McCartney remained the group’s central force, using it as both a creative outlet and a new musical identity.

The debut album, Wild Life, was released in December 1971 and received a mixed critical reception. It was quickly followed by Red Rose Speedway in 1973, which helped elevate the band’s profile with the hit single “My Love,” a lush ballad that topped the Billboard Hot 100. Though the album had its detractors, it solidified Wings as a commercial force, and it marked a turning point in McCartney’s post-Beatles solo career. The same year, McCartney collaborated with George Martin for the orchestration of “Live and Let Die,” the title song for the James Bond film of the same name. The track became a major hit and remains one of McCartney’s most enduring anthems.

Wings’ third album, Band on the Run (1973), is widely regarded as their artistic and commercial high point. Recorded under difficult conditions in Lagos, Nigeria, with only Paul, Linda, and Denny Laine after the sudden departure of other members, the album showcased McCartney’s resilience and versatility. It featured several of the band’s best-known tracks, including “Jet,” “Let Me Roll It,” and the title track, “Band on the Run.” The album reached No. 1 in both the UK and the US, went triple platinum in the United States, and won the Grammy Award for Best Pop Vocal Performance by a Duo, Group or Chorus.

Wings followed up with Venus and Mars (1975), which continued their commercial streak and introduced new members, including guitarist Jimmy McCulloch and drummer Joe English. The album produced hits like “Listen to What the Man Said” and saw the band embark on an ambitious world tour. In 1976, Wings released Wings at the Speed of Sound, an album notable for featuring each band member on lead vocals. It contained the US chart-topping single “Silly Love Songs,” McCartney’s tongue-in-cheek response to critics who accused him of writing lightweight material.

In 1976, the band undertook the Wings Over the World tour, their most extensive and successful live outing. The tour culminated in a live triple album, Wings over America, and the concert film Rockshow. These releases captured the band’s tight musicianship and McCartney’s ability to command an arena as both a singer and multi-instrumentalist. This period represented the peak of Wings’ popularity, with their sound and style helping to define mid-1970s rock while differentiating McCartney from his Beatles legacy.

Their final studio album, Back to the Egg (1979), was recorded with a new lineup including guitarist Laurence Juber and drummer Steve Holley. Although the album received mixed reviews and did not match the commercial highs of earlier releases, it included the Grammy-winning track “Rockestra Theme,” which featured contributions from an all-star ensemble including Pete Townshend, David Gilmour, and John Bonham. The album marked the beginning of the end for Wings, as internal changes and external pressures began to take their toll.

Wings disbanded in 1981 following a series of complications, including McCartney’s arrest in Japan for marijuana possession in 1980, which led to the cancellation of the band’s tour. The final blow came after John Lennon’s murder later that year, prompting McCartney to retreat from public performances for a time. While Wings had lasted for a decade—a remarkable feat for any band—it had served its purpose as a bridge between The Beatles and McCartney’s solo career, producing a string of platinum albums, chart-topping singles, and iconic performances.

Throughout their career, Wings released seven studio albums, one live album, and over twenty singles, many of which became international hits. The band achieved five No. 1 singles on the Billboard Hot 100 and earned several awards, including a Grammy and an Academy Award nomination for “Live and Let Die.” Their musical style combined rock, pop, and orchestral elements, often marked by McCartney’s knack for melody, Linda’s harmonies, and tight ensemble playing.

The band’s legacy has been reevaluated in recent years, with Band on the Run in particular receiving widespread acclaim as one of the greatest rock albums of the 1970s. Critics and fans alike have come to recognize Wings as more than just a post-Beatles project—they were a highly successful and influential band in their own right. Their work laid the foundation for McCartney’s longevity in popular music and proved his ability to thrive creatively outside of his Beatles identity.

Outside of the band, McCartney and his wife Linda became active in causes such as animal rights, vegetarianism, and environmental activism. Linda was also a prominent photographer and published cookbooks, while continuing to perform with Wings throughout their run. Together, the McCartneys exemplified a rare partnership in both life and music, challenging conventional gender roles in rock and bringing a sense of warmth and unity to the group’s public image.

Following the end of Wings, McCartney returned to solo work and eventually embraced a more retrospective approach to his legacy, but the spirit of Wings remained present in his live shows and recordings. Songs like “Jet,” “Band on the Run,” and “Let Me Roll It” remain staples of his concert setlists and are celebrated by fans of multiple generations.
